Public bug reported:

I have enabled displaying the seconds in the GNOME top bar time using
the GNOME Tweaks application. Occasionally, the last digit of the
seconds is cut. It often gets fixed for a small number of seconds or by
hovering or clicking on the time.

I am unable to take a screenshot illustrating the issue since taking a
screenshot appears to temporarily fix the issue. So I have taken a photo
using a mobile phone and have attached it to this bug.
